Inara George

All Rise

2005-03-01

Yet another second generation artist makes her way into the WYCE library.

It’s the first appearance of Inara George, daughter of late Little Feat frontman Lowell George, and her new record All Rise.

Though Lowell died of a heart attack when Inara was just five years old, the George household remained open to the many musicians who had touched their lives.

An artistic upbringing led Inara to theatre studies and musicianship. Now at age 30, she brings us a lovely offering of atmospheric pop.

She’s joined by soundtrack producer Michael Andrews, whose work has previously been heard on the film Donnie Darko and the TV series Freaks and Geeks.
